Making sure you have a clear diagnosis is the first step in managing ADHD symptoms. A private assessment provides you with the opportunity to speak with an expert about your symptoms - including those you aren't aware of and how they impact your daily life. This will allow your doctor to identify the most effective treatment for you, whether that's medication or coaching from a specialist.

The assessment usually begins with a structured clinical interview with the medical professional. You'll be asked to bring along notes about your experiences and an inventory of any other mental health conditions you have, as they can sometimes look very similar to ADHD (for example autism, ADHD or PTSD). It's also important for the doctor to know your family history with mental health issues because this could be a cause for concern.

Your clinician will usually use one or more standardized rating scales to evaluate your behavior in different situations. These questionnaires allow you to compare your behavior with the behavior of those who do not have ADHD. They are a crucial tool in the assessment process. The doctor will inquire about your education, your work history and how you perform to better understand the symptoms and how they impact your life.

Your clinician will then discuss the results of your examination and decide on a next step. They might recommend specialist coaching or medication, or suggest a shared-care protocol with your GP after you've stabilized your medication. Every private healthcare provider has their own policy about whether they require a GP referral letter.

You can arrange a personal evaluation with one of our experts if you suspect you may be suffering from ADHD. This will help you improve your life and provide you with the treatment you require. You'll need to pay for this examination but it's usually faster than waiting for the NHS.

During your visit, your psychiatrist will ask you questions about your family history as well as your health and growth from birth, your education, your work, and your social life. They will also discuss your current difficulties and how they affect your performance. They will also try to rule out any other conditions that can cause similar symptoms, such as anxiety, depression or substance abuse.

Within the first few minutes, they will probably be pretty certain that you suffer from ADHD. The consultation will then be devoted to discussing the issues you raise. They will ask you to share an example of your issues and how they affect your performance. They will also ask about your experiences in the past and look at any mental health issues in your family that you might be suffering from.

The Psychiatrist you consult will use the information you provide to decide whether you are a candidate for an ADHD diagnosis. If they aren't convinced that you are suffering from ADHD they will tell you the reason and suggest a different diagnostic alternative. It can be frustrating however, you must remember that it is your right to get a second opinion.

Once they have decided that you suffer from ADHD and have a plan of the best approach to take by utilizing medication and therapy and discharge you back to your GP. They'll offer to do so when they are sure you are willing to return to regular follow-up appointments. If, however, this is not what you website want then you are free to decline.

If you're planning to choose this option, it is important to confirm that your GP accepts what is called a 'shared care agreement' prior to undergoing an assessment. You'll need to pay for the initial treatment, however, if the results are positive, your GP can prescribe the medication through the NHS.
